What Does a a Farm Insurance Agent in Cranston Cost?
Farm insurance costs in Rhode Island vary widely based on farm size location and coverage types. A basic policy for a small hobby farm might start around 500 to 800 dollars per year while a full commercial farm policy can range from 2000 to 5000 dollars or more annually. Factors like crop value livestock count and building replacement costs influence premiums. This is general information not insurance advice.

Frequently Asked Questions
What does farm insurance cover in Cranston Rhode Island?
Farm insurance typically covers farm dwellings barns equipment livestock and crops. In Rhode Island policies may also include liability for farm-related activities and coverage for farm vehicles required by state law.
Is farm insurance required by law in Rhode Island?
Rhode Island does not require a specific farm insurance policy but it does require liability insurance for farm trucks and motor vehicles. Lenders and landlords may also require coverage as a condition of loans or leases.
How do I choose a farm insurance agent in Cranston?
Look for an agent who specializes in agricultural risks and is familiar with Rhode Island farming conditions. Ask about coverage for local perils like nor easter storms and verify the agent is licensed by the Rhode Island Department of Business Regulation.
